Newfoundland will books volume 12 page 423 probate year 1923

Will of Solomon French

In re: SOLOMON FRENCH. DECEASED.

This is the last Will and Testament of me Solomon French, son of Solomon French, of French’s Cove in the Eastern End of the town of Bay Roberts, in the District of Harbor Grace.

I give devise and bequeat all the estate, property and effects of which I may die possessed unto my beloved children George French, Prudence Grandy and Emmie Mercer, and I appoint Prudence Grandy sole Executor of this my Will made and dated at Bay Roberts this 4th day of August 1920. Signed, SOLOMON FRENCH.

Witnesses. William M. Grandy
Prudence Grandy
William French.

CORRECT, William F. Lloyd Registrar of the Supreme Court of Newfoundland

(Listed in the margin next to this will the following) Fiat Aug 21/23 Horwood cj adm C.T.A. granted to William French Aug 21/23 Estate sworn at $830.00
